Battery-Supercapacitor Hybrid Devices: Recent Progress and Future Prospects.

Wenhua Zuo1,2, Ruizhi Li2, Cheng Zhou2

  • 1School of Chemistry Chemical Engineering and Life Science and State Key Laboratory of Advanced Technology for Materials Synthesis and Processing Wuhan University of Technology Wuhan Hubei 430070 P. R. China.

Advanced Science (Weinheim, Baden-Wurttemberg, Germany)
|July 21, 2017
PubMed
Summary

Battery-supercapacitor hybrid devices (BSH) combine high energy and power densities for applications like electric vehicles. This review explores BSH materials, performance, and future trends for advanced energy storage.

Area of Science:

  • Electrochemistry
  • Materials Science
  • Energy Storage

Background:

  • Electrochemical energy storage systems require high energy/power densities and long cycle life.
  • Battery-supercapacitor hybrid devices (BSH) integrate battery and supercapacitor electrodes for enhanced performance.
  • BSHs offer potential for electric vehicles, smart grids, and miniaturized electronics.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To review the fundamental principles, structures, and classifications of BSHs.
  • To survey recent advances in various BSH types, focusing on materials and electrochemical performance.
  • To highlight progress in flexible and transparent BSH devices and propose future directions.

Main Methods:

  • Review of existing literature on battery-supercapacitor hybrid devices.
  • Analysis of materials and electrochemical performances of different BSH configurations.
  • Discussion of emerging BSH technologies, including flexible and transparent designs.

Main Results:

  • BSHs offer advantages like high performance, cost-effectiveness, safety, and environmental friendliness.
  • Various BSH types, including Li-/Na-ion, acidic/alkaline, redox electrolyte, and pseudocapacitive electrode BSHs, have been investigated.
  • Progress has been made in developing BSHs with specific functionalities like flexibility and transparency.

Conclusions:

  • BSHs represent a promising technology for advanced electrochemical energy storage.
  • Future research should focus on challenges and opportunities, including aqueous high voltage windows and integrated 3D architectures.
  • Continued development of BSHs is crucial for meeting the demands of future energy applications.
